I am brand new to this site as well as posting for help.
I have spent almost the entire day fighting with my G Drive mini, and I am losing badly.
The problem is that when I click the G Drive icon on my desktop all the desktop items vanish. I am unable to open the drive. The indicator light under my finder icon in the dock will then blink slowly.
So far. I have so have contacted apple. They had me rest both my SMC (System Management Controller) And I have Also reset my "P" RAM. Neither one solved the problem.
I then purchased and ran the external drive through Disk Warrior. Also with no success.
I would like to note that all of my Itunes Music is on this drive. Itunes recognizes the drive and will play the music - just fine.
I have also run disk utility several times on both my internal and external drive. All appear to be running normally according to Utility.
The last thing I did was write the G DRIVE tech support. Of course, I won't hear back till next week.
I am hoping that someone out there may have a solution that I have not tried yet.
